Daltile collection selected for chic Yowie hotel

Floor Covering News

Philadelphia, Penn.—Daltile’s Yowie is located in Philadelphia’s Queen Village, a historic neighborhood. The hotel is the brainchild of entrepreneur, Shannon Maldonado, whose adjacent lifestyle shop/design studio was named “The Coolest Shop in Philadelphia” by Bon Apétit magazine.
